Requests for subsidies from EDS chapters are due on August 1, 2001. Last year, the EDS AdCom awarded funding to 56 chapters, with most amounts primarily ranging from US$250 to US$1000. In April, Chapter Chairs were sent an e-mail notifying them of the current funding cycle. A list of guidelines was included with each e-mail. In general, activities which are considered fundable include, but are not limited to, membership promotion travel allowances for invited speakers to chapter events, and support for student activities at local institutions. Subsidy requests should be sent via e-mail, fax, or mail to the EDS Administrator, Laura J. Riello. Her contact information is the same as W.F. Van Der Vort's, included on page 2. Prior to the submission of the subsidy request, the Chapter Chair must submit a chapter activity report to its respective SRC Chair by July 1. This report should include a general summary of chapter activities (one to two pages) for the prior July 1 June 30 period. You must also attach a copy of the activity report to your chapter subsidy request. Final decisions concerning subsidies will be made by the EDS Regions/Chapters Committee in early October. Subsidy checks will be issued by early December.
